Do you know the good things about an unlocked cell phone?

In addition to enabling a consumer the ability to consider any other providersrather than just their current network carrier, there is a few other factors why you might need to network unlock your phone even before your contract ends. For anyone heading abroad for instance, you'll probably decide to utilize a domestic sim-card whilst you're there to stay clear of expensive roaming costs. Or possibly you've decided to sell your mobile phone then you'll probably get extra money and more interest in a mobile that is free to work with with any provider.

Are you permitted to factory unlock a smartphone?

There's nothing illegal about unlocking your cellular phone. It's yours and you're within your legal rights to use it on any network you choose. All the same, there's a very good chance that unlocking your cell phone is going to end your warranty, so it might be best to hold-off until you've reached the end of your contractual obligations before you choose to get rid of your current provider.

What options are open to me if my network flatly refuses to unlock my cellphone?

  1. D.I.Y.: Some technically-minded consumers might possibly be able to achieve this themselves but it's not very easy and will need specialist computer software.
  2. Local shops unlocking companies: You will routinely see signs in retailers, market stalls and even hairdressers offering cellphone unlocking services and it's common to pay around $65 or more for the service.
  3. 3rd party unlocking companies: You'll find many companies that offer to source unlocking codes for you, but it's a good suggestion you read testimonials to get an informed view of how reliable they are before you hand over your money. Be warned there are a lot of crooks out there offering these products and services!
How much does it actually cost me to unlock a smartphone?

Certain networks won't charge for unlocking help while some others may charge as much as $20. It's also worth taking into account that each carriers has numerous guidelines associated to how long you've had your regular or Pay-As-You-Go plan for and how to get your code. The majority of networks have on-line forms to submit a network unlocking request, but many will need you to call their helplines. The time it may take to unlock your cellphone once again ranges widely between each network. In the UK, EE for example, will unlock an iPhone in a week, while Sky Mobile state it could take up to 25 calendar days to unlock network locked handsets.
